Originally Posted by d4v3f144
Hey guys im j/w if a cai is worth buying , can you feel the differences in hp? and what brand is the best thanks
-Not Worth it
-No you wont feel anything
-Sound enhancement at most

Stick with the Stock box if you have an 06+ and put a high flow filter in. It will do more than any pop charger or CAI. If you don't have an 06+ airbox then get one and do what was mentioned. I hope a MOD closes this thread before you get burned.

Also want to add that the Kinetix V+ (which i'm assuming he's talking about) will yield small gains, but it's bigest benifit is it makes the air more uniform across all six cylinders. As opposed to the angled OEM upper plenum.
